Important. Disconnect the machine from the mains supply before starting any setting, assembly and servicing work.
Transport brace / carry-handle ( See Fig. I and Fig. II)
-Push down the saw head by the handle (1) and pull out the interlock (5). (Fig.I)
-Slowly raise the saw head.
Important! The resetting spring lifts the saw head automatically. Therefore, do not simply let go of the handle after cutting, but allow the saw head to rise
slowly by applying slight counter-pressure.
-Whenever you want to transport the machine you should use the interlock (5) to anchor the saw head again in its lower position.(Fig.II)
-The saw is equipped with a carry-handle (3) to make it easier to transport.
Adjusting the stop screw (See. Fig. III)
The downward movement of the cutting disc can be adjusted with the cutting depth screw (6). This is necessary to compensate wheel wear – as the cutting
disc becomes smaller in diameter it would no longer be able to cut right through the workpiece.
- Release the cutting depth nut (7).
- Turn the cutting depth screw (6) in or out as required.
- Lower the saw head to check whether the cutting disc reaches the clamping face of the vise.
- Re tighten the cutting depth nut (7).
Set the vice (See Fig. IV)
The mounting for the vice (9) can be enlarged by adjusting the angle guide (8).
- Unscrew the two screws on the angle guide (8).
-Adjust the angle guide (8) to the rear and secure it using the holes provided for it.
- Ensure that the screw connections are tight again.

Your workpiece must be secured very carefully in the vice (6) before you start the cutting process.
-Move the quick clamping lever (12) to the left. This lever enables you to adjust the spindle (9) infinitely, in other words to turn it, pull it out or push it in.
-Place your workpiece between the two clamping areas (8, 9).
-Move the spindle right up against the workpiece.
-Now move the quick clamping lever (12) to the right.
-Now turn the rotate handle until the workpiece is securely fixed in the vice.
Completing mitre cuts (See Fig VII, Fig. VIII and Fig. IX)
The vice can be adjusted so that you can complete mitre cuts at angles of 45o - 0o - 45o.
-Undo the two screws on the rear clamping area.
-Adjust the clamping area to the angle you require.
-Tighten the two screws again.
The front clamping area will automatically adjust to the angle you have set.
Change the cutting disc (See Fig. X)
-Move the saw head to its highest position.
-Move the front saw guard upwards. The entire cutting disc cover will open.
-Move the flange cover down.
-Push the shaft lock to the right.
-Turn the cutting disc (13) until the shaft lock engages.
-Unscrew the shaft screw by turning it anti-clock wise with a suitable socket wrench.
-Remove the shaft screw, external flange and the washer.
-Pull the worn cutting disc out forwards.
-Before you fit the new cutting disc, carefully clean the external flange, the washer and the shaft screw.
-Fit the new cutting disc. Note the direction of rotation as you do so.
-Refit the washer and then the external flange.
-Screw in the shaft screw again.
